Why Grilling Enhances Flavor
The reason why we find grilled food exciting to our taste buds has a lot to do with science. The intense heat of the grill mobilizes the process of the Maillard reaction whereby amino acids and sugars are broken down to create rich, complex tastes and smells. Meanwhile, the fat drips on fire, making smoke adds a special tone of slightly burnt taste to the food. Grilling does not lose flavor [like boiling or steaming] but results in a crisp and satisfying texture.

The Role of Smoke and Char

Smoke is one of the reasons why grilled food tastes good. The juices and fats splash onto the hot coals, whereby they turn into vaporized clouds and climb upwards again to spread a flavorful, smoky cover across the food. The slight smokiness in flavor and the crunchy outside together is a perfect match. It is this contrast between the mushy soft insides and the crispy, delicious outsides that has people drooling over grilled dishes.
